Top 5 Maze Games on iOS in Italy Q4 2022
In Q4 2022, the top maze games on iOS in Italy showed varied performance in terms of downloads, revenue, and active users. Diggy's Adventure: Pipe Games and Royal Cat Puzzle led the pack with notable trends.
In Q4 2022, the performance of the top maze games on iOS in Italy showcased a range of trends across downloads, revenue, and active users. This analysis is based on data from Sensor Tower, and more comprehensive insights can be found there.
Diggy's Adventure: Pipe Games from Pixel Federation Games saw a consistent increase in weekly revenue, peaking at approximately $1K in the final week of October. Weekly downloads spiked in mid-November, reaching 238K, while weekly active users experienced a slight decline from 2.1K in early October to 1.3K by the end of December.
Royal Cat Puzzle by Remi Vision, released in November 2022, quickly gained traction with weekly downloads peaking at 1.5K in mid-November. The game also saw a gradual increase in weekly active users, reaching 2.1K during the same period. Revenue generation was modest, with the highest weekly revenue of $49 in late November.
Patchmania from Little Details LLC maintained a low but steady revenue stream, peaking at $12 in mid-October. Weekly downloads remained minimal, with the highest being 5K in early November. Active user numbers showed a slight decline from 99 in late September to 80 by the end of December.
Max Match: Connect the Dots by Tiltan Games (2013) LTD had a steady performance with weekly downloads peaking at 55K in the last week of December. Revenue remained low throughout the quarter, with a peak of $7 in mid-November. Active users showed a slight increase from 106 in late September to 126 by the end of December.
Pango 1 Road: snake logic maze from Studio Pango had minimal activity in terms of downloads and active users but did see a small increase in weekly revenue, peaking at $8 in mid-December.
